In re Mercedes-Benz Antitrust Litigation

Where defendants moved for summary judgment and plaintiffs moved to strike affidavits filed in support of the motion because of defendants' failure to disclose affiants' identities (an officer for the corporation and an expert), or that they had knowledge of issues in support of the motion, defendants were required to disclose the identify of the officer but not the expert, and such failure was not harmless or justified; although the affidavit is not excluded, plaintiffs are given opportunity to depose him.

New Deals

The Walt Disney Company announced Monday it will buy comic book giant Marvel Entertainment Inc. for about $4 billion in cash and stock. Under the deal, Disney will obtain the rights to Marvel characters such as the Hulk, Spiderman, Iron Man and X-Men?prized content for its movies, comic books, television shows, licensed merchandise and theme parks. Also, BB&T Corporation has purchased Montgomery, Alabama- based Colonial Bank from the FDIC, acquiring $22 billion in assets and $20 billion in deposits. Colonial was seized by the FDIC last month, making it the largest of 81 U.S. bank failures so far in 2009.
